Short title: Lloyd v Rook.
Document type: Bill and answer.
Plaintiffs: John Lloyd, esq of St Giles in the Fields, Middlesex and Rose Lloyd his wife.
Defendants: Susanna Mead, William Mead, William Morrice, Brudewell Rice Rook and John Cottingham gent.
Date of bill (or first document): 1729
